Home
last modified time | relevance | path

Searched refs:pollfunc (Results 1 – 7 of 7) sorted by relevance

/linux/drivers/iio/buffer/
A Dindustrialio-triggered-buffer.c65 indio_dev->pollfunc = iio_alloc_pollfunc(h, in iio_triggered_buffer_setup_ext()
72 if (indio_dev->pollfunc == NULL) { in iio_triggered_buffer_setup_ext()
93 iio_dealloc_pollfunc(indio_dev->pollfunc); in iio_triggered_buffer_setup_ext()
107 iio_dealloc_pollfunc(indio_dev->pollfunc); in iio_triggered_buffer_cleanup()
/linux/drivers/iio/
A Dindustrialio-trigger.c781 if ((indio_dev->pollfunc) && (indio_dev->pollfunc->irq > 0)) in iio_device_suspend_triggering()
782 disable_irq(indio_dev->pollfunc->irq); in iio_device_suspend_triggering()
794 if ((indio_dev->pollfunc) && (indio_dev->pollfunc->irq > 0)) in iio_device_resume_triggering()
795 enable_irq(indio_dev->pollfunc->irq); in iio_device_resume_triggering()
A Dindustrialio-buffer.c1182 indio_dev->pollfunc); in iio_enable_buffers()
1201 indio_dev->pollfunc); in iio_enable_buffers()
1244 indio_dev->pollfunc); in iio_disable_buffers()
/linux/drivers/iio/adc/
A Dti-adc084s021.c144 static irqreturn_t adc084s021_buffer_trigger_handler(int irq, void *pollfunc) in adc084s021_buffer_trigger_handler() argument
146 struct iio_poll_func *pf = pollfunc; in adc084s021_buffer_trigger_handler()
/linux/Documentation/driver-api/iio/
A Dtriggered-buffers.rst10 * :c:func:`iio_triggered_buffer_setup` — Setup triggered buffer and pollfunc
/linux/drivers/iio/imu/inv_mpu6050/
A Dinv_mpu_trigger.c293 indio_dev->pollfunc->timestamp = st->it_timestamp; in inv_mpu6050_interrupt_handle()
/linux/include/linux/iio/
A Diio.h616 struct iio_poll_func *pollfunc; member

Completed in 18 milliseconds